The Significance of the Lord's Day

The Lord's Day, traditionally observed on Sunday, holds a special place in the hearts of many believers. It is a day set apart for rest, worship, and reflection, allowing individuals to pause and appreciate the divine presence in their lives. Embracing this day offers an opportunity to reconnect with spiritual roots and find solace in the routine of weekly observance.

For centuries, the Lord's Day has been a cornerstone of faith communities, providing a structured time to gather, pray, and grow in spiritual understanding. It is a day that invites peace into our busy lives and encourages believers to focus on what truly matters.

Finding Joy in Worship

One of the most profound aspects of the Lord's Day is the joy found in communal worship. Whether through singing hymns, listening to sermons, or participating in other church activities, worship brings a sense of unity and shared purpose. This shared experience can uplift spirits and strengthen bonds within the community.

Engaging in worship allows individuals to express gratitude for their blessings and seek guidance for the week ahead. It is a time to rejoice and celebrate faith, creating an atmosphere filled with positive energy and hope.

Creating a Peaceful Routine

Embracing the Lord's Day also involves creating a peaceful routine that fosters relaxation and reflection. This might include spending time outdoors, enjoying nature, or engaging in quiet activities like reading or meditation. Establishing such rituals can help alleviate stress and provide a sense of calmness.

  • Meditation or prayer sessions
  • Family gatherings or meals
  • Nature walks or outdoor activities

By dedicating time for these activities, individuals can cultivate a peaceful mindset that carries over into the rest of the week.

Balancing Rest and Reflection

The Lord's Day is not only about worship but also about rest. In today's fast-paced world, taking time to rest is crucial for mental and physical well-being. This day provides an opportunity to step back from daily responsibilities and recharge.

Reflection is another key component of the Lord's Day. It offers a chance to ponder life's direction and make conscious decisions that align with personal beliefs and values. This introspection can lead to personal growth and a deeper understanding of one's faith journey.

Building Community Connections

The Lord's Day is an ideal time to strengthen community connections. Many churches host events or gatherings that allow members to interact and support one another. These interactions are vital for building a sense of belonging and fostering supportive relationships.

  1. Participate in church-led community service projects
  2. Attend social gatherings or potlucks
  3. Engage in small group discussions or Bible studies

Such activities not only enhance individual experiences but also contribute to the overall health of the community.
